Sam is stuck with the worst job of her career: manage the comeback of self-centered pop star Margo Metal, who might be using black magic to stage her big comeback. Meanwhile, someone is following Sam, which raises questions about who she can really trust in Mount Hazel. Can Sam use her powers to solve the murder of Martha Hope before someone else gets hurt?

Within her first day in town she runs into her mother and family. She learns she is a witch. There is a mystery of a missing teenager that kicks off the main plotline and moves the story forward. Sam finds herself in the middle of dark happenings. The book unfolds from there.
This is a clean story with interesting characters. It is a series starter with world building and the main character learning she has magic. The only thing I noticed was the book seems like it was written in episodes. Some of the background on the main character is repeated in the book.
This was fun to listen to. I am interested in the next book. I requested and received a free copy of the audio in exchange for a honest review.

It starts fairly simple - Sam grasps at an opportunity to visit her home town and finally meet her estranged mother while working as a PR for a pop star who wants to make a big comeback... What Samantha doesn't expect is to find out magic is real, she herself is a witch - more powerful than anyone could have imagined - and to have to solve a murder case in which magic plays an essential part... All that while tackling her new infatuation with Peter, an investigative reporter for a local newspaper, and her growing attachment to the family she has just met...
The plot is multilayered, with two or three subplots that intermingle with the main plotline and form an important background for it. It's also fast, with a lot of things happening at once, with events unfolding at a racing speed and sudden turns and twists that completely change your perspective on things:)
The main characters have distinct, complex personalities, and secrets they hide from others. They are memorable, relatable and definitely interesting.
Narration by Ms Gonzales is very good; she does different voices really well (I liked Margo's voice a lot:)) and makes the story come to life to such an extent that you would never want to stop listening, even late at night (like me:)).

While dealing with the drama of a former rock star, the reappearance of a philandering former heartbreak and the mysterious death of two young people associated with Margo's haunted mansion, Sam also grows closer to her younger cousin Tamsin and meets a possible love interest in the form of local newspaper reporter (and bartender and barista) Peter. Although the book is filled with much comedy and lighthearted banter between characters, the paranormal elements are dark and disturbing. Sam senses an evil presence in Mount Hazel and possibly even closer to her rock star. This investigation leads her to put her life in danger multiple times, and the ending is a true nail-biter. I found Sam to be a delightful character, and I loved all the secondary characters, both friend and foe. Between the mystery and chilly paranormal elements of the story, and the dry wit of the author, Witches of the Wood is a winner.
Stacy Gonzalez's narration outstanding. She has a young, light voice with a slightly bouncy delivery that I found charming. She differentiates extremely well between characters, and I loved her interpretation of Sam's sarcastic personality. I would have really enjoyed this story regardless of the narrator, but I think Gonzalez moved the book from great to fabulous, and I will definitely be watching for more of her narrations in the future.
